The CLEVELAND C38971 is a 2-flute high speed steel keyway end mill designed for precision finishing operations in metalworking applications. It features a TiCN (titanium carbonitride) coating that improves wear resistance and extends tool life compared to uncoated HSS tooling. The cutting diameter is 5/8 inches with a matching 5/8 inches straight shank that includes a Weldon flat for secure tool holding. Length of cut is 1-5/16 inches, overall length is 3-1/4 inches, and the helix angle is 30 degrees. This end mill is centercutting, allowing plunge entry into the workpiece. It is used by machinists and tool-and-die professionals in CNC and manual milling operations.
This end mill is suited for finishing cuts on cast iron, steel, and non-ferrous metals. The Weldon flat shank is compatible with standard end mill holders and side-lock holders used in vertical mills and machining centers. The 2-flute configuration and keyway geometry make it appropriate for slotting, keyway cutting, and profiling operations where chip clearance and side-wall finish are priorities. It is part of the CLEVELAND HG-2K series.

Installation should be performed by a qualified machinist following the machine tool manufacturer's tool-holding specifications. Ensure the machine spindle is fully stopped and locked out before inserting or removing the end mill. Seat the shank fully into the holder and tighten the set screw against the Weldon flat to the holder manufacturer's torque specification. Inspect the cutting edges and TiCN coating for chips or wear before each use.
